BRANCH RAILWAY TO BE CLOSED
(By Telegraph—Press Association) GISBORNE, This Day. Advice has been received that the Ngatapa branch of railway will be closed for traffic in the next few weeks, the reason being the cessation of metal transport on the line owing to the stoppage of the Gisborne-Waikokopu line reducing the traffic to a negligible quantity.
